The Night Sky Sky & Telescope Tuesday, February 11 Jupiter shines above the Moon in early evening. Lower right of the Moon is Procyon, as shown here. Upper left of the Moon are Pollux and, farther on, Castor. Wednesday, February 12 To the right of the Moon this evening, by more than a fist- width at arm's length, sparkles Procyon, the Little Dog Star, one of our near stellar neighbors at a distance of 11.5 light- years. About twice as far to Procyon's lower right is brighter Sirius, the Big Dog Star, only 8.6 light-years away. The biggest and brightest asteroids, 1 Ceres and 4 Vesta respectively, are only about 4° apart in eastern Virgo in the early morning hours. They're magnitude 8.1 and 7.1, respectively. And then the full Moon pairs up with Regulus on Valentine's Day. Such a pretty couple, if a bit mismatched. Thursday, February 13 The wheel of the year is turning, and spring is only a little more than a month away. So by 9 or 10 p.m. (depending on your location), you'll find the Big Dipper already standing on its handle in the northeast as high as Cassiopeia has descended in the northwest. Friday, February 14 Full Moon (exactly full at 6:53 p.m. EST). Look for Regulus in Leo to the Moon's left during evening. A February full Moon is never far from Regulus. Algol in Perseus should be at its minimum light, magnitude 3.4 instead of its usual 2.1, for a couple hours centered on about 10:30 p.m. EST (7:30 p.m. PST). Algol takes several additional hours to fade and to rebrighten.
